Australian Masters Games

The opportunity to contest the 14th Australian Masters Games in Geelong is now open.

Staged from October 5 to 12, the Australian Masters Games will feature 54 sports including cricket, with men’s and women’s events on offer.

While there is no qualifying criteria and the event is open to participants of all standards – the minimum age criteria is 35 years.

Renowned for the social occasion, almost as much as the sport, the cricket competition will be conducted by the Geelong Cricket Association and will be staged at South Barwon Reserve.  

Details include:

Venue: South Barwon Reserve, Barwon Heads Road, Belmont

Dates: Saturday, October 5 to Saturday, October 12, 2013

Age Groups: Men:  35+, 40+, 50+, 60+ and Women:  35+

The opening ceremony on October 5will feature Mental as Anything in a double bill with James Reyne on October 5, while the closing ceremony a week later will include Pseudo Echo in a ‘Funky Town’ themed party (costumes encouraged!).
